Political Background and GOP Strategy

The political climate in the United States has become increasingly polarized, with socialism emerging as a central theme in Republican rhetoric. As part of their strategy, House Republicans are introducing an anti-socialism resolution, aiming to frame the Democratic Party as sympathetic to socialist policies. This initiative is particularly significant given the contentious atmosphere surrounding the upcoming elections.

The Focus on Socialism

In recent years, the term 'socialism' has been frequently used by Republican leaders to rally their base. The GOP argues that such policies threaten individual freedoms and economic stability. By pushing this anti-socialism bill, they are attempting to galvanize support from constituents who view socialism negatively.

Democratic Response

Democrats have responded with frustration, accusing the GOP of using this bill as a political weapon rather than addressing pressing national issues. Democratic leaders, including key figures in the House, have labeled the resolution as a distraction and a misrepresentation of their policies. This growing tension suggests that future legislative sessions may be marked by increased partisanship.
